Dantes #2
This second volume of the Dantes series collects the story arc 'Sechs Jahre in der Hölle' (Six Years in Hell), continuing the dark, historical fantasy narrative set in a reimagined version of Dante Alighieri's world. Published by Mosaik Steinchen für Steinchen Verlag, this German-language edition follows the protagonist through further trials and infernal landscapes, building on the events of the first volume.
Dantes #2 (2010) features the story "Sechs Jahre in der Hölle," written by Pierre Boisserie, Philippe Guillaume, and Michael Hug, with art and inks by Erik Juszezak. The issue presents a dark, atmospheric narrative through the collaboration of its creators, with a cover fully realized by Erik Juszezak.
